Address : 4th Floor, Building A, No. 207, Song Hong Road,Changning District, Shanghai 200335, China
Factory Address : Hai'an, Nantong, Jiangsu Province, China
Work Time 09:00-17:30
86-21-32508288(Work Time)
86-18121457046(Nonworking time)
Fax : 86-21-54716920
Email : sales@senovalab.com